## Glimmerkit Environments — SDK Parity

Welcome aboard. The Orchidwire backend serves two client SDKs: Glimmerkit-Swift and Glimmerkit-Kotlin. Parity is tracked per environment because feature flags are resolved server-side; a flag enabled in staging may still be dark in production. Before filing a parity bug, confirm both SDKs are pointed at the same environment and the same flag snapshot version. The staging environment is the canonical parity target, and its current configuration values are listed below.

deployment values, tahop-bajog:
RALETH_PIN=4369
RALETH_TENANT=fraox
RALETH_METRICS_HOST=metrics.raleth.ordindata.test
RALETH_SEAL=seal_c0719ec1
RALETH_STANDBY_TEAM=ulaix

Action item from the Feedwright validator outage. Support saw a spike in false rejections because our XML parse timeout was shorter than some hosts' response times, and retry limits were exhausted silently. Owner: the Marrowgate ingest team. Until the fix ships, advise affected podcasters to resubmit once. The adjusted timeout and retry constants are below.

tuning constants:
QUOTAS = {
    "ralath": 2,
    "druael": 1,
    "oliwyn": 2,
    "holwyn": 1,
}

Subject: pooler bump ready for the 7.3 train

Hi release folks — the Quillbase connection pooler changes are merged. Short version: idle connections now recycle after 90s instead of never, which should stop the Tuesday-morning exhaustion alerts. I soak-tested it on the staging cluster over the weekend with no leaks. Please pin the release train to the build stamped below.

build token for kageg-haduf: htk3_bc7